About Xi’an Sizzling Woks

Xi’an Sizzling Woks is a Chinese Restaurant located at 902 Arch St, Philadelphia, PA 19107, USA. They can be contacted at (215) 925-1688 or their mobile number +1 215-925-1688. Despite its exterior appearing like a takeout spot, Xi’an Sizzling Woks offers a clean and inviting dine-in experience.

Customers have described it as a "hidden gem" with amazing food and service. One reviewer who initially hesitated due to the exterior was pleasantly surprised by the interior and the quality of the food. Dishes like the Chongqing spicy chicken, scallion pancake (noted for its uniquely crisp crust), liang pi, and hot and sour soup have been praised for being flavorful and perfectly prepared. The hot and sour soup is highlighted for being packed with vegetables, mushrooms, tofu, and eggs, described as comforting, delicious, and healthy, with options for small and large pots.

The service is consistently described as phenomenal, with food arriving quickly. Customers also note the unbeatable quality and quantity of food for the price. This suggests good value for money.

For those opting for takeout, the Chinese pork hamburger and liang pi were described as tasty and having a homemade feel, with a predominantly soy sauce flavor. The "hamburger" bun was noted to be bready and soft, and the liang pi was a firmer, less chewy cold dish. Another takeout dish, the pepper chicken, was reported to be good and met expectations for Chinese takeout.

Overall, Xi’an Sizzling Woks offers local users in Philadelphia authentic Xi’an cuisine with a welcoming dine-in environment that may surprise those judging by the exterior alone. The restaurant is praised for its flavorful and well-prepared dishes, phenomenal service, and good value. While takeout options are available, the dine-in experience seems to be a highlight for many.
